How to Get My Bitcoin into My New Wallet

Introduction
In the world of cryptocurrencies, Bitcoin remains the most popular and widely recognized digital currency. As more individuals and businesses embrace the digital currency, the need for secure storage solutions, such as wallets, becomes increasingly important. If you have recently acquired a new Bitcoin wallet, you might be wondering how to get your Bitcoin into it. In this article, we will guide you through the process of transferring your Bitcoin to your new wallet, ensuring a smooth and secure transaction.
Step 1: Backup Your New Wallet
Before you proceed with transferring your Bitcoin, it is crucial to backup your new wallet. This is essential to prevent any potential loss of funds due to technical issues or hardware failures. Most wallets offer a backup feature, which allows you to save a copy of your wallet's private key or mnemonic phrase. Follow the wallet's instructions to create a backup and store it in a safe location.
Step 2: Obtain Your Bitcoin Address
To transfer your Bitcoin to the new wallet, you need to obtain the wallet's Bitcoin address. This address is a unique string of characters that serves as the destination for your Bitcoin transaction. You can find the address in the wallet's interface or by scanning a QR code, depending on the wallet's design.
Step 3: Log in to Your Old Wallet
To initiate the transfer, you need to log in to your old wallet, which is the wallet where your Bitcoin is currently stored. This could be an exchange, a web wallet, or a hardware wallet. Once logged in, locate the option to send or transfer Bitcoin.
Step 4: Enter the New Wallet Address
In the send or transfer section, you will be prompted to enter the recipient's address. Copy the Bitcoin address from your new wallet and paste it into the designated field. Double-check the address to ensure accuracy, as sending Bitcoin to an incorrect address can result in permanent loss.
Step 5: Enter the Amount
Next, enter the amount of Bitcoin you wish to transfer to your new wallet. Make sure to enter the correct amount, as Bitcoin transactions are irreversible. If you are unsure, you can consult the wallet's transaction fee settings to estimate the total amount, including transaction fees.
Step 6: Review and Confirm
Before finalizing the transaction, review the details to ensure everything is accurate. Check the recipient's address, the amount of Bitcoin, and the transaction fee. Once you are confident that everything is correct, confirm the transaction.
Step 7: Wait for Confirmation
After confirming the transaction, the Bitcoin network will process the transaction. This process can take anywhere from a few minutes to several hours, depending on the network's congestion. You can monitor the transaction's progress by checking the blockchain explorer or your old wallet's transaction history.
Step 8: Verify the Transfer
Once the transaction is confirmed, verify that the Bitcoin has been successfully transferred to your new wallet. Log in to your new wallet and check the balance. If the Bitcoin has been received, you have successfully transferred your Bitcoin to your new wallet.
Conclusion
Transferring your Bitcoin to a new wallet is a straightforward process, provided you follow the steps outlined in this article. By backing up your wallet, obtaining the correct address, and ensuring accuracy during the transaction, you can securely transfer your Bitcoin and enjoy the benefits of your new wallet. Remember to keep your private key or mnemonic phrase safe to maintain control over your Bitcoin.
